The Engineering Behind the Rear Defroster Grid

Those faint lines form the vehicle’s rear defroster grid, a wonderfully simple yet exceptionally clever electrical heating system built directly into the glass. When you press the defroster button on your dashboard, an electrical current travels directly through these conductive ceramic-silver strips, creating a controlled, gentle heat across the entire surface of the glass. This steady warmth quickly melts stubborn frost, dissolves ice crystals, and helps clear heavy fog from the rear window in a matter of minutes.

Unlike your vehicle’s standard dashboard ventilation system, the rear defroster does not rely on blowing hot air across the glass from the front vents. Instead, it heats the window material itself. By warming the glass directly, ice and condensation disappear gradually and evenly across the entire surface, restoring your rear visibility when you need it most.

Built-In Efficiency for Your Vehicle’s Electrical System

This ingenious heating system is also engineered with energy efficiency in mind. Many modern vehicles are programmed to automatically switch the rear defroster off after a pre-determined amount of time, usually ten to fifteen minutes.

This automatic shut-off feature is crucial: it prevents unnecessary electrical demand on your car’s circuitry and significantly reduces the strain placed on the battery and the alternator, especially during extremely cold weather when your vehicle is already working overtime to start and run properly.

The Hidden Vulnerability of Defroster Lines

Despite how tough and durable car glass appears to be, those thin defroster lines are surprisingly delicate. Because the conductive strips sit directly on the interior surface of the glass, they can be easily damaged.

Using a metal ice scraper, a harsh abrasive cleaning pad, or a sharp object inside the cabin can easily scratch or break one of the conductive strips. Even loading large, bulky items into your trunk carelessly can cause damage to the lower portion of the grid if items scrape against the interior glass.

What Happens When a Strip Breaks?

Once even a single strip in the grid is scratched or broken, the electrical circuit is interrupted. As a result, that specific section of the window may stop heating properly, leaving an annoying, frosted line of ice or fog behind.

If multiple lines are broken over time, the problem becomes much more noticeable and can severely reduce your rear visibility when driving in rain, snow, or freezing weather conditions.

How to Fix a Damaged Defroster Grid

Fortunately, a damaged defroster grid does not mean you have to replace the entire rear windshield—an expensive and frustrating repair.

Specialized conductive repair kits are widely available at auto parts stores. These kits contain a specially formulated, electrically conductive silver paint that allows you to paint over the break and bridge the gap in the circuit. However, the repair must be done very carefully and precisely so that the electrical path is properly reconnected and functional again.
